Make Thinking Visible with Padlet

Complete Attendance not available before workshop starts.

Looking for simple ways to get all students involved and make their thinking visible? This session will show you how to use Padlet as a powerful tool for brainstorming, discussion, and formative assessment. You’ll explore ready-to-use strategies, see real classroom examples, and build your own Padlet activities that you can implement right away. Whether you’re new to Padlet or looking to go deeper, you’ll leave with practical ideas to boost engagement and better understand student thinking.
